Klaus Schwab quits as WEF chair
The founder of the World Economic Forum Klaus Schwab made the announcement today, April 21, 2025, that he would be stepping down.
Klaus Schwab said in a statement released by the WEF:” Following my recent announcement, and as I enter my 88th year, I have decided to step down from the position of Chair and as a member of the Board of Trustees, with immediate effect.”
